Ingredients
1 package
black turtle beans ( Approx 2 cups if you buy in bulk) 1⁄2
chicken or turkey or pork broth (half fill large slow cooker) 2
carrots (large - diced) 2
cloves garlic, minced 1
onion finely diced (large onion) 1 pound
cooked ham (cubed) (can go up to 2 lbs if you have a lot of left over ham) 3
bay leaves 1
hot pepper 1 cup
green sweet peas (chopped)Instructions
Soak beans overnight; drain water then cover again with water in stock pot
Add broth (chicken/turkey, beef or pork) 1/2 of the volume of the stock pot/slow cooker
Mix rest of ingredients into pot, except the green peas.
Simmer on low heat/setting until liquid reduced by half (usually 24 to 36 hours on low in my slow cooker) Time will vary by cooker used.
About 10 minutes before serving, add fresh sweet peas.
Serve over brown rice or couscous.
